merchant business brokers are experienced professionals who specialize in buying and selling businesses. They work closely with both buyers and sellers to help them navigate the complex process of buying or selling a business. Their primary role is to act as intermediaries, helping to facilitate communication between the two parties and ensuring that the transaction is completed in a timely and efficient manner.
One of the key roles of a merchant business broker is to help sellers prepare their business for sale. This may involve conducting a thorough valuation of the business, identifying potential buyers, and preparing all the necessary paperwork and documentation for the sale. By working closely with the seller, the broker can help to ensure that the business is presented in the best possible light to potential buyers, increasing the chances of a successful sale.
On the buyer’s side, a merchant business broker can help to identify potential acquisition targets that meet the buyer’s criteria and objectives. They can assist with due diligence, negotiation, and financing, helping to ensure that the buyer is making a well-informed decision when purchasing a business. By leveraging their expertise and extensive network of contacts, merchant business brokers can help buyers find the right business at the right price.
One of the key benefits of working with a merchant business broker is their ability to maintain confidentiality throughout the transaction process. Maintaining confidentiality is crucial when selling or buying a business, as leaking information about a potential sale can have serious consequences for the business. merchant business brokers are skilled at protecting the confidentiality of both buyers and sellers, ensuring that sensitive information remains private until the deal is finalized.
Another important role of a merchant business broker is to help facilitate negotiations between buyers and sellers. Negotiating the terms of a business sale can be a complex and challenging process, and having a skilled intermediary on hand can make a significant difference in the outcome of the transaction. merchant business brokers are experts at negotiating deals that benefit both parties, ensuring that the transaction is fair and profitable for everyone involved.
